Subject: Exam papers going out Thursday — Hi dispatch team, quick heads-up: the sealed exam papers for Fenwick Academy are ready in the back office, three cartons, all strapped and seal-numbered. The run is booked for Thursday at 06:45 — please don't let it slip later, the invigilators need them before eight. Usual drill: log the seals, get the driver's signature, keep the chain-of-custody sheet with the cartons. Oh, and make sure the courier gets the confidential hand-over instruction below, word for word. Thanks!

dispatch memo: the sorius tamius courier leaves the praeth ledger at gate 4873 under passcode 928014

## Vendored fonts

Quick note for support: Pellwick ships its three display fonts bundled inside the app instead of fetching them from a CDN, so customers behind strict firewalls still get correct rendering. If a ticket mentions garbled glyphs, it's almost always a stale bundle, not a network issue. The vendoring script pins versions and cache lifetimes using these constants:

tuning table, yahap-hahip:
BUDGETS = {
    "praiel": 88,
    "quenox": 61,
    "nordor": 332,
    "gorix": 835,
    "ruswyn": 186,
}

Subject: Key rotation for the Brickkiln registry — plugin authors, read this

Hi all — quick one. We've been slimming the Brickkiln base images (down from 1.2 GB to about 280 MB, nice), and in the process we rebuilt the publish pipeline. That rebuild meant rotating the registry credentials, so the old plugin-publish keys died this morning. Your next push will fail until you swap in the new key. Nothing else changes — same endpoints, same commands. Sorry for the short notice. New shared plugin key below.

gateway credential: vxb3-o9a